Abstract

The utility model relates to the technical field of geological exploration, and discloses a portable sampler, which comprises a supporting seat, wherein one end of the supporting seat is fixedly connected with a threaded cylinder, a sleeve is movably arranged in the threaded cylinder, a first external thread is arranged at the outer side of one end of the sleeve, which is close to the threaded cylinder, and a second external thread is arranged at the middle part of the outer side of the sleeve; the inner cavity of the supporting seat is detachably provided with a driving motor. Detailed Description
Referring to fig. 1-4, the present invention provides a technical solution: a portable sampler comprises a supporting seat 1, wherein one end of the supporting seat 1 is fixedly connected with a threaded cylinder 2, a sleeve 7 is movably arranged in the threaded cylinder 2, a first external thread 14 is arranged on the outer side of one end, close to the threaded cylinder 2, of the sleeve 7, and a second external thread 6 is arranged in the middle of the outer side of the sleeve 7; a driving motor 13 is detachably mounted in an inner cavity of the supporting seat 1, a rotating shaft 8 is fixedly connected to a motor shaft of the driving motor 13, and a spiral blade 9 is fixedly connected to the outer side of the rotating shaft 8; the outside movable sleeve of sleeve 7 is equipped with collects and fights 5, collects the middle part fixedly connected with connecting cylinder 15 of fighting 5, and the both ends of connecting cylinder 15 are the opening setting, and 6 screw connection in the outside of sleeve 7 are seted up discharge gate 4 in the outside of sleeve 7 through second external screw thread 15 in the connecting cylinder 15, the equal fixedly connected with handle 3 in both ends of supporting seat 1.

In some embodiments, an elastic sealing plug 16 is movably inserted into an end of the sleeve 7 away from the first external thread 14.
In this kind of technical scheme, through the setting of elasticity sealing plug 16, insert the sleeve through elasticity sealing plug 16 and protect spiral leaf 9, and then when carrying the sampler, not only avoid spiral leaf 9 to expose and cause the damage in the outside collision, avoid spiral leaf 9 to expose moreover and cause the injury in the outside to the personnel.
In some technical solutions, a heat dissipation hole 11 is formed in one end of the support base 1 away from the threaded cylinder 2.
In this kind of technical scheme, through the setting of louvre 11, and then can be with the heat discharge supporting seat 1 of driving motor 13 work production, further avoid the heat to pile up and cause the damage to driving motor 13.
In some technical solutions, a filter screen 12 is installed at the top of the heat dissipation hole 11, and the filter screen 12 is fixed on the surface of the support seat 1 through a bolt.
In this kind of technical scheme, through filter screen 12's setting, can protect louvre 11 departments through filter screen 12, and then avoid a large amount of earth to enter into in the supporting seat 1 through louvre 11 and cause the damage to driving motor 13.
In some technical solutions, a hand-held rod 10 is welded at one end of the outer side of the sleeve 7.
In this kind of technical scheme, through the setting of handheld pole 10, and then make things convenient for personnel to hand, further make things convenient for personnel to connect on threaded cylinder 2 through manual to sleeve 7.
